The Sixth Form Inter-House General Knowledge Competition is always a highlight of the School calendar, renowned for being fiercely fought and feistily contested, and this year proved no exception. Students battled it out to win the coveted title of House Champions in the format inspired by University Challenge.
The standard of knowledge and quick thinking was outstanding. In particular, Austin (Upper Sixth, Feilden) impressed with his exceptional grasp of History, while Adam (Upper Sixth, Gascoigne) demonstrated impressive expertise in medical topics. Callum (Lower Sixth, Feilden) proved a formidable competitor on the buzzer, showing the speed and accuracy of a rising star in the making.
After a series of thrilling rounds, it was Feilden House who emerged victorious, defeating Gascoigne in the final. The competition showcased not only the breadth of knowledge across the Sixth Form but also their enthusiasm, teamwork, and sportsmanship.
